Definitions:

Hypertension

A chronic medical condition in which the blood pressure in the arteries is persistently elevated.

Antipsychotic Drugs

Medications that are used to treat various symptoms of psychosis, including delusions and hallucinations.

Neuroleptics

A class of antipsychotic drugs used to treat psychiatric disorders, such as schizophrenia, by altering brain chemistry.

Monoamine Oxidase Inhibitors

A class of drugs that treat depression by preventing the breakdown of monoamine neurotransmitters, thereby increasing their levels.
